WebbProduct Life Cycles Consist of Four Stages The Product Life Cycle If we plot a product’s sales over its life in the market place, the resulting curve looks much like the "S" shape curve depicted in Exhibit 1. This is the product's life cycle and it can be divided into four distinct stages: introduction, growth, maturity and decline.
